The bug seems to conditionally triggered.
At the time I initially posted this message, it would have become post#16 in this topic.
The forum software is currently configured to display 15 posts per page.
BUG: when 15 (or whatever max per page) posts exist for a topic, the forum is showing
topic title [1][2] and using REPLYTO as the hyperlink for the highest numbered page.
Clicking, user is shown the reply box and has no opportunity to srcoll up to read earlier posts
(none yet exist on “page2”, when drafting what would become #16 in the topic).December 10, 2019 at 12:20 pm #30419Memberolsztyn
